The study of antibiotics in space is a growing area of research that seeks to better understand how these drugs can be used more effectively in the unique environment of space. With the expansion of human space exploration, the need for effective medical treatments in space has become increasingly important. Antibiotics are one of the most commonly used medical treatments in space, but their effectiveness can be compromised by a variety of factors, including changes in the immune system and the ability of bacteria to develop resistance. In this article, we will explore the latest research on antibiotics in space, including the challenges and opportunities of using these drugs in space medicine.
